CIEE: Paris - Paris Center for Critical Studies
Program Information
This program is geared to students who have completed at least five semesters of French study or are at the high intermediate or advanced level in their language study. Students should have an interest in a critical approach to contemporary French thought in the fields of literature, film, philosophy, art, and... More
